> Currently when you create a selector with OR and ANDs the filter creates a huge stack trace.
> This is because for each element in the OR and AND expression node we have to execute a method call.
> This is happening because OR and AND expressions are treated as BinaryExpressions.
> A very simple but effecting improvement is to not represent OR and AND expressions as binary expression but store the list of siblings expression in only one node.
